How to properly protect your vehicle this winter

With winter just around the corner, your vehicle is getting ready for its toughest months of the year. Unfortunately, it is not naturally equipped to handle them without risk. That's why it's necessary to consider a few solutions to help it. Here are three of them.


1 - Paint sealer


Snow, ice, debris, calcium, winter scrapes, literally, the body of your vehicle. Consequently, it is natural to think about protecting it. To do so, there are various solutions, including the application of a paint sealer. The latter, which can be applied at the dealership, acts as a body armour. And the beauty of the thing is that it will also be useful next summer to protect your frame from the sun's rays. Depending on how you use your vehicle, it is recommended that you have your sealant replaced at certain intervals (two years, three years, etc.). Check with your dealer.


2 - Floor mats


Would you dare to walk around with your calcium-stained boots at home in the evening? Of course not! Yet, in your vehicle in the winter, you keep them on, leaving a lot of debris on the carpet. This calcium ends up damaging the carpet and can also contribute to floor corrosion. This is why it is strongly recommended to install floor mats inside your vehicle. They are designed to hold dirt and are easy to clean. Your dealer will be able to guide you in making the right choice.


3 - Protective underlay


Of course, rust protection is a must in the winter, but have you thought about protecting the underside of your vehicle? It is possible to do so with the application of a wax or rubber-based composite material. The latter is sprayed on the surface underneath the vehicle and protects the components from all the junk they will encounter on the road throughout the winter.
